Lemon Squeezy vs Sendcloud: editorial side-by-side

Lemon Squeezy logo1.7

Lemon Squeezy is closing parity gaps — partial refunds, 2FA, localized checkout — rather than chasing platform-shifting bets.

◆ Current state

The recent Lemon Squeezy slate is methodical merchant-of-record polish: localized checkout in 34 languages, refined MRR/ARR charts that distinguish discounted versus undiscounted revenue, manual webhook simulation in test mode, account-wide 2FA, and partial refunds with credit-note generation. The duplicate older entries on the feed are re-emitted versions of the same announcements rather than fresh news.

◆ Where it's heading

Lemon Squeezy is making the table-stakes investments needed for a serious merchant-of-record offering — partial refunds and credit notes, multilingual checkout, and stronger account security — that ought to have been there from launch but weren't. The work signals a maturing posture: instead of chasing flashy new product surfaces, the team is grinding through gaps that block Lemon Squeezy from being adopted in mid-market and international SaaS deals.

◆ Prediction

Expect more compliance-and-trust features next: SOC 2 references, more granular role-based access for merchant accounts, and additional tax/jurisdiction handling. Webhook tooling will likely expand into delivery monitoring and retry visibility, given the active investment in developer ergonomics. International coverage will continue widening to keep parity with Stripe in MoR positioning.

Sendcloud
E-COMM
5.0

Closing the gaps that push merchants into carrier portals

◆ Current state

Sendcloud's recent releases are shipping-operations detail: a third tracking-page delivery status style, API v3 returning every tracking number when a parcel is relabelled, DPD non-standard packaging surcharge estimates from dimensions, and proof-of-delivery retrieval for eligible Colissimo shipments in France. The remainder is invoice presentation — PO numbers, a compact PDF, XLSX export.

◆ Where it's heading

The pattern is removing the reasons a merchant has to leave the panel: proof of delivery without visiting Colissimo, surcharges estimated before shipping rather than discovered on an invoice, tracking that survives a carrier relabel. Each item is small, and each is carrier- or document-specific; together they extend how much of the post-purchase workflow stays in one place.

◆ Prediction

Surcharge estimation and POD retrieval are both scoped to a single carrier today and read as templates; expect the same treatment extended to other carriers before either gets deeper.
